Title

Fluency Disorders Basics

Learning Outcome

Describe the nature of fluency disorders, including their etiologies, characteristics, anatomical/physiological, acoustic, psychological, developmental, linguistic, and cultural correlates.

Title

Assessment

Learning Outcome

Evaluate and diagnose fluency disorders using both formal and informal assessment.

Title

Intervention

Learning Outcome

Describe the principles, goals, methods, and procedures of fluency disorders intervention from Stuttering Modification, Fluency Shaping, and integrative perspectives.
